test-extension: fix disabled extension tests for run-tests.py --local
One test that requires inserting a broken extension into hgext does this
by modifying PYTHONPATH. This doesn't work when run with --local because
the 'hg' script being used is in the same directory as the local hgext.
Instead of modifying PYTHONPATH, a secondary extension is enabled using
--config that inserts the dummy hgext at the beginning of sys.path,
before the script's path.
